I used to love this childhood game.  You remember it, right?  There were two lines that faced each other, and we held hands in a row.  You would yell, "Red Rover, Red Rover! Please send _____ <insert child's name> over?"  Then they would run as hard as the could and try to break the chain of the opposing team.  If they broke the chain, they went back to their line and got to take another person with them.  If they didn't break the chain, they had to stay on the opposing team.  The team with the most players when the recess whistle blew was the winning team.
